Derek Bell autographs my 928
Well, actually his 928. Local PCA event (PacNW Chapter) is hosting Derek Bell. I built an homage to his CS, and he signed it for me! Has many fond memories of the car to this day and says he wished he still had it. He said he sold it for 14K £ and it last sold for 240K Euros!

My Derek Bell memory
Circa 2002, when Mr. Bell was driving for Champion Audi in the Speed World Challenge, he attended an Audi Club HPDE at Watkins Glen. He brought with him a brand new B6 A4q 3.0 6 speed and was giving folks rides around the track. I was doing a session in my B5 A4q Avant 2.8 5 speed when I noticed him ahead of me on the back straight It became my mission to catch and pass him. I slowly reeled him in over the course of 2 or so laps and had earned and was expecting a pass signal on the upcoming front straight, when I got his pit-in signal instead. He was going in to pick up another passenger. When I came into the pits after a cool-down lap, he was there in pit lane loading in a new passenger smoke was still billowing from his A4s front wheel wells! He was definitely working it hard, as was I, but I had race pads and R compound tires; he probably had the A/C on and was sipping some tea...it was a good race - Nice gentlemen.

Just after this picture was taken Derek opened the door to the 917 and helped a small kid inside to take his picture. A young employee at the Porsche Experience Center came over and said " excuse me sir but no touching the cars" I pulled the guy aside and said " you do know its his name on the roof and he's the reason that car is here"
